Hays, Pittsburgh, PA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hays?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Hays Studio Apartments | $744 | $675 | $905 |
| Hays 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,050 | $795 | $1,881 |
| Hays 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,405 | $920 | $2,290 |
| Hays 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,436 | $1,135 | $2,300 |

How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
